It is the working principle of dynamic display, each time only one LED was lit, because its operating frequency is very high, so the eyes do not see it as a dynamic, LED dot matrix input with rows and columns between the rows and columns of the corresponding access signal LED will be lit but at the same time, only one row and column is connected to the signal, otherwise they will be garbled.
Column scan line. 8 feet of the 8 lines line access on a chip, such as 2003, the other 8 listed above the line to 8 feet into a chip, such as 595, so that line the first line when line is high, and the first column of the line is low, then there is the first line of the first column of the lamp light. Then the next line continues to be high, the line is changed into second columns is low, is the first line of the second column of the lights. Similarly, when line second line on the behavior of high level, the first column is low, so that the light is the first rows of second light. This is equivalent to using coordinates to lock the meaning of a light, which is bright when you want to make the software.
It's about putting 64 LED in 8 rows and 8 columns. One LED has two feet. This one should know. Then, put one foot of each line together. (either the anode, or the negative pole, should be unified), and then draw a line out of the line as a drive line, there are 8 such lines. Then, each of the columns is not connected to the foot, followed by columns, but also lead a line out.
